Introducing Tempe Chiropractor,
Dr. Stephen J. Hill

It's hard for me to believe that 25 years have already gone by since I started my practice.
I wish I knew then what I know now! God has brought me patients with such diverse and infinite health needs over these years. I have been blessed and stretched to become a more complete physician since I started. I love helping people and watching them GET WELL!
I had the opportunity to play NCAA volleyball during my undergraduate years in college. While playing a match in Minnesota, I met a man who worked at Northwestern College of Chiropractic. He shared with me about chiropractic health care and invited me to visit one of their outpatient clinics. When I went to the clinic, I was amazed to see many of the Minnesota Vikings football team there being treated. I was able to talk with several of the players about what their doctors were doing with them and then prayerfully made my decision to pursue becoming a doctor of chiropractic myself. With God's help I made it!
Education
My undergraduate education was at Kellogg, Ball State, and the University of Minnesota. I was amazed at the intensity and depth of education received in 4 years at Northwestern Chiropractic College. We studied anatomy, nutrition, physiology, biochemistry, psychology, histology, microbiology, x-ray, diagnosis, the cardiovascular system, the respiratory system, reproductive system, the endocrine system, the nervous system, the musculoskeletal system, the immune system, the digestive system, and chiropractic treatment protocols. The education revealed to me just how great God's design was in creating us, and how important it is for us to keep it functioning in that same design.
